- The distance between Oroomieh, Iran and Albany, Western Australia, Australia is approximately 11,026 km or 6,851 mi.
- To reach Oroomieh in this distance one would set out from Albany, Western Australia bearing 310°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Oroomieh bearing 307.6° or NW .
- Oroomieh has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Albany, Western Australia has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- The mean annual temperature is 5.3 °C (9.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.3 °C (34.7°F) more in Oroomieh.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 666 mm (26.2 in) less which is equivalent to 666 l/m² (16.35 US gal/ft²) or 6,660,000 l/ha (711,998 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2° lower in Oroomieh than in Albany, Western Australia.
- Relative humidity levels are 6.6%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.7°C (12.1°F) lower.
